Android Phones

Android phones are the most natural fit for Config FF. Public descriptions and user intent around the app clearly point toward mobile players who want to review configuration ideas on the same device they use for gameplay.

This makes testing more practical because users can open the app, review a section, and then compare those ideas with their own in-game preferences without leaving the phone environment.

Tablets and Larger Touch Screens

Android tablets can also work well for this type of utility app. A larger screen may make menus easier to read, which can be helpful for users who like to compare sections slowly instead of tapping through quickly.

Android TV, TV Box, and Fire OS Devices

Large-screen Android systems are not the main target for Config FF. Some users may side-load APK tools on Android TV hardware or Fire OS devices, but the app is still shaped around a mobile-style interface.

That means installation may be possible in some cases, yet usability can feel less natural without a touch-first layout. Remote-based navigation is usually less comfortable for settings companion apps.

PC and Emulator Use

Android emulators can sometimes run lightweight utility apps, including configuration tools. However, behavior depends on the emulator version, Android image, and how well the app handles non-standard screen and input conditions.
